What Are Cataracts as well as How Do They Develop?



Cataracts are an usual eye condition that generally develops slowly gradually. They happen when the proteins in the lens of your eye beginning to glob together, triggering the lens to end up being over cast. This cloudiness can make it tough to see plainly and can even lead to vision loss if left neglected.

While age is a major threat aspect for establishing cataracts, various other factors such as genes, smoking, as well as specific medical problems can additionally enhance your possibilities.

Understanding how cataracts establish is the very first step in comprehending why cataract eye surgical procedure may be necessary.

Sorts Of Cataract Surgical Procedure



Types of cataract surgery can vary depending on the seriousness of the condition as well as specific demands. The most common type is phacoemulsification, which utilizes ultrasound energy to break up the over cast lens and remove it through a little incision.

Extracapsular cataract extraction is another alternative, involving a larger laceration to get rid of the over cast lens unscathed.

In many cases, laser-assisted cataract surgery might be recommended. This treatment uses a laser to make precise lacerations and soften the lens for removal.

Your specialist will certainly review the best choice for you based on your certain situation as well as choices.

Planning for and also Recovering from Cataract Surgery



Planning for and also recovering from cataract surgical procedure involves several essential steps. Before the surgical procedure, your physician will supply directions on just how to prepare. This might consist of preventing particular medicines, fasting before the procedure, and scheduling somebody to drive you house after that.

On the day of the surgery, you will be offered numbing eye decreases and also a moderate sedative to assist you loosen up. The surgical procedure itself is normally quick and pain-free. Later, you may experience some mild discomfort and fuzzy vision, yet this ought to boost within a couple of days.

Your physician will certainly recommend eye drops to avoid infection and promote healing. It's vital to follow their guidelines thoroughly, go to follow-up consultations, and also stay clear of activities that can stress your eyes during the healing duration.

With appropriate care and patience, you'll soon be enjoying more clear vision as well as a brighter future.
